About the Role
A Performance Test Architect designs and implements strategies to ensure
software scalability, reliability, and speed underload. They bridge development
and testing, defining test frameworks, identifying bottlenecks, and promoting
"shift-left" practices. Experts in tools like JMeter, they analyze complex
systems and provide performance tuning recommendations.
